Navigating the Essential Skills for Sustainable Watershed Management
The Postgraduate Certificate in Sustainable Watershed Management Practices is designed to provide students with a robust set of skills that are crucial for effective environmental stewardship. Key among these are:
1. Scientific Understanding: A deep understanding of hydrology, ecology, and geology is foundational. Students learn to analyze water quality, flow patterns, and the interactions between land and water systems.
2. Policy and Management: Courses cover environmental regulations, sustainable policies, and the practical application of these policies in managing watersheds.
3. Technological Proficiency: Modern tools and technologies, such as Geographic Information Systems (GIS), remote sensing, and data analytics, are essential for monitoring and managing watersheds efficiently.
4. Community Engagement: Effective communication and collaboration with stakeholders are vital. Students learn how to engage communities, build partnerships, and foster public awareness about sustainable practices.
5. Problem-Solving and Adaptability: Watershed management often involves complex, interdisciplinary challenges. The ability to think critically, innovate, and adapt to changing conditions is crucial.
Best Practices in Sustainable Watershed Management
Best practices in sustainable watershed management involve a holistic, integrated approach. Some key practices include:
1. Integrated Water Resources Management (IWRM): This approach ensures that water resources are managed in a way that is sustainable, equitable, and efficient. It involves collaboration among various stakeholders, including government agencies, NGOs, and local communities.
2. Ecosystem-Based Adaptation (EbA): EbA focuses on using natural ecosystems to address the impacts of climate change. This includes restoring wetlands, reforestation, and other nature-based solutions to enhance resilience.
3. Sustainable Agriculture: Practices such as reduced tillage, crop rotation, and organic farming can significantly reduce runoff and improve soil health, contributing to overall watershed health.
4. Urban Planning and Design: Sustainable urban planning can mitigate urban flooding, manage stormwater effectively, and integrate green spaces to improve water quality and reduce urban heat islands.
